Chat Bp
  1. ideogram
Chat Bp
  • OpenAI通用接口
    • 聊天接口(Chat)
      • 聊天接口(OpenAI格式通用)
      • gpts
      • gemini-pro
      • gpt-4-all(分析图片)
      • gpt-4-all(生成图片)
      • gpt-4-vision-preview
    • 图像接口(Images)
      • 图像生成
      • 图像编辑
      • 异步任务查询
    • 帮助中心
      • 常见问题及解决办法
  • gemini
    • Gemini多模态
      POST
  • Midjourney API文档
    • 快速教学-完整流程一遍过
    • 任务提交
      • 提交Imagine任务
      • 提交Action任务
      • 提交Blend任务
      • 提交Modal任务
      • 提交Describe任务
      • 提交Shorten任务
      • 提交SwapFace任务
      • 上传文件到discord
    • 任务查询
      • 指定id查询任务
      • 指定id列表查询任务
      • 获取任务图片的seed
  • Flux(文生图)
    • Replicate格式
      • 生成图片
      • 查询任务
    • OpenAI DallE3格式
      POST
  • Runway视频接口
    • 逆向
      • generate(文本)
      • generte(参考图片)
      • 查询单个任务
      • 查询任务列表
  • Luma视频接口
    • 视频生成
      POST
    • 视频扩展
      POST
    • 任务查询
      GET
  • 可灵API(官方接口)
    • 图像生成
      POST
    • 文生视频
      POST
    • 图生视频
      POST
    • 任务查询
      GET
  • 工作流接口
    • 艺术字
      POST
    • 艺术二维码
      POST
    • 风格转绘
      POST
    • 证件照
      POST
    • 高清放大
      POST
    • 模特换装
      POST
    • 局部重绘
      POST
    • 商品换背景
      POST
    • Flux-dev
      POST
    • 获取任务状态
      GET
  • suno
    • Suno 歌词生成
    • Suno 简单模式
    • Suno 进阶模式
    • suno 参考音乐模式
    • Suno 获取歌词
    • Suno 获取音乐
    • Suno 历史记录
    • Suno 用户删除记录
  • ideogram
    • Generate(文生图)
      POST
    • Remix(混合图)
      POST
    • Upscale(放大高清)
      POST
    • Describe(描述)
      POST
  1. ideogram

Generate(文生图)

开发中
POST
/ideogram/generate

请求参数

Header 参数
Authorization
string 
必需
默认值:
{{Authorization}}
Body 参数application/json
image_request
object 
必需
prompt
string 
提示词
必需
生成图像的提示
aspect_ratio
string 
图像宽高比
可选
(不能与分辨率一起使用)用于图像生成的宽高比,决定图像的分辨率。默认为 ASPECT_1_1。
默认值:
ASPECT_1_1
model
string 
使用模型
可选
用于生成的模型。默认为 V_2。
默认值:
V_2
示例值:
V_1V_2V_1_TURBOV_2_TURBO
magic_prompt_option
string 
启用Magic提示
可选
确定是否应该在生成请求时使用 MagicPrompt,默认值AUTO
默认值:
AUTO
示例值:
AUTOONOFF
seed
integer 
随机种子
可选
0到2147483647
style_type
string 
样式类型
可选
生成的样式类型;这仅适用于 V_2 及以上版本的模型,不应为 V_1 版本的模型指定。
示例值:
GENERALREALISTICDESIGNRENDER_3DANIME
negative_prompt
string 
图像排除内容描述词
可选
描述从图像中排除的内容。提示中的描述优先于负提示中的描述。
resolution
string 
图像分辨率
可选
(仅适用于 2.0 的 model_version,无法与 aspect_ratio 同时使用)用于图像生成的分辨率,以宽x高表示。如果没有指定,则默认为使用 aspect_ratio。
示例值:
RESOLUTION_576_1472
示例
{
  "image_request": {
    "model": "V_1_TURBO",
    "magic_prompt_option": "AUTO",
    "seed": 111,
    "prompt": "cat"
  }
}

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ST '/ideogram/generate' \
--header 'Authorization;' \
--header 'Content-Type: application/json' \
--data-raw '{
  "image_request": {
    "model": "V_1_TURBO",
    "magic_prompt_option": "AUTO",
    "seed": 111,
    "prompt": "cat"
  }
}'

返回响应

🟢200成功
application/json
Body
data
array[object (IdeogramImageObject) {6}] 
必需
prompt
string 
提示词
必需
用于生成的提示。这可能与原始提示不同。
resolution
string 
分辨率
必需
最终图像的分辨率
is_image_safe
boolean 
安全检查
必需
该请求是否通过安全检查。如果为假,网址字段将为空
seed
integer 
生成种子
必需
0到2147483647之间的整数
url
string 
图像链接
可选
生成的图像的直接链接
style_type
string 
风格类型
可选
绘画风格,只在V_2模型中才会为有效值,V_1中为null
created
string 
创建时间
必需
请求创建的时间
示例
{
  "created": "2024-11-02T12:27:52.881006+00:00",
  "data": [
    {
      "is_image_safe": true,
      "prompt": "A playful and curious cat with bright green eyes, perched on a wooden windowsill. Its soft white fur contrasts with the grayish-blue sky outside the window. The cat's ears are perked up, revealing its alert and attentive nature. The background shows a cozy, sunlit room with a patterned rug, a bookshelf filled with books, and a warm, inviting atmosphere.",
      "resolution": "1024x1024",
      "seed": 111,
      "style_type": null,
      "url": "https://ideogram.ai/api/images/ephemeral/YtBw8AqbSGOje-Lchk_TBA.png?exp=1730636879&sig=ae24e790bd7f323572cf8ec8805af0626adb9f5634df2b91e7e6c01bce49fd8b"
    }
  ]
}
修改于 2024-11-17 12:15:20
上一页
Suno 用户删除记录
下一页
Remix(混合图)
Built with